See the GNU Library General Public +# License for more details. +# +# You should have received a copy of the GNU Library General Public License +# along with this library;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ation, +# Inc., 675 Mass Ave, Cambridge, MA 02139, USA. +# +#============================================================================== +AC_PREREQ([2.56]) + +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------ +# CS_VISIBILITY_FLAG_INLINES_HIDDEN([ACTION-IF-SUPPORTED], +# [ACTION-IF-NOT-SUPPORTED]) +# +# Check if "hidden" visibilty for C++ inline functions is supported. If it is +# supported, then the appropriate compiler switch is assigned to the shell +# variable c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den and ACTION-IF-SUPPORTED is +# invoked, otherwise the shell variable is cleared and ACTION-IF-NOT-SUPPORTED +# is invoked. +# +# IMPLEMENTATION NOTES +# +# There is a bug in gcc 3.4.x and at least up to 4.1.x where +# -fvisibility-inlines-hidden on several architectures in combination with +# -fPIC and -shared flags causes the linker to fail with a bogus errors. One +# manifestation of the error states that the target library needs to be built +# with -fPIC even when it has been built using that option. In other cases, +# the linker complains about undefined references to various inline methods in +# external libraries. Furthermore, on such installations, if Crystal Space is +# built with -fvisibility-inlines-hidden, then clients linking against Crystal +# Space also experience one of these bogus errors. Thus far, the most reliable +# way to detect this gcc bug is to test for the anomaly by manipulating a +# std::basic_string<> in a test program linked with -fPIC and -shared, and then +# avoid -fvisibility-inlines-hidden if the test program fails to link. +# Practical experience has shown that this test is not 100% reliable for all +# cases, but it does seem to catch most, and does a better job than hard-coded +# platform and compiler version checks. References: +# +# http://dev.gentoo.org/~kugelfang/pappy-visibility.txt +# http://www.gnu.org/software/gcc/gcc-4.0/changes.html#visibility +# http://www.nedprod.com/programs/gccvisibility.html +# http://bugs.gentoo.org/show_bug.cgi?id=78720 +# http://trac.crystalspace3d.org/trac/CS/ticket/333 +# +# Furthermore, there seems to be a bug on MacOS/X with gcc 4.0.x where use of +# -fvisibility-inlines-hidden causes link problems with external clients which +# do not specify this flag. For this reason, we also disable this flag on +# MacOS/X. In particular, clients receive errors of this sort: +# +# /usr/bin/ld: libcrystalspace.a(scf.o) malformed object, illegal +# reference for -dynamic code (reference to a coalesced section +# (__TEXT,__textcoal_nt) from section (__TEXT,__text) relocation +# entry (1)) +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------ +AC_DEFUN([CS_VISIBILITY_FLAG_INLINES_HIDDEN], +[AC_REQUIRE([_CS_VISIBILITY_PREPARE]) +AC_REQUIRE([CS_CHECK_HOST]) +AC_REQUIRE([CS_CHECK_STL]) +CS_COMPILER_PIC([C++], [cs_cv_prog_cxx_pic]) + +CS_CHECK_BUILD_FLAGS([for inline visibility flag],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den], + [CS_CREATE_TUPLE([-fvisibility-inlines-hidden])], [C++], [], [], + [$cs_cv_prog_cxx_enable_errors]) +c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den=$c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den + +AS_IF([test -n "$c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den"], + [AC_CACHE_CHECK([if $c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den is buggy],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y], + [AS_IF([test $ac_compiler_gnu = yes && test $cs_cv_libstl = yes], + [AS_IF([test $cs_host_target = macosx],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y=yes], + [CS_BUILD_IFELSE( + [AC_LANG_PROGRAM( + [[#include <string>]], + [std::string s; s = "";])], + [CS_CREATE_TUPLE( + [$c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den \ + $cs_cv_prog_cxx_pic], [$cs_cv_prog_link_shared])], + [C++],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y=no],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y=yes], + [$cs_cv_libstl_cflags], + [$cs_cv_libstl_lflags], + [$cs_cv_libstl_libs])])], + [c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y=no])]) + AS_IF([test $cs_cv_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den_buggy = yes], + [c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den=''])]) + +AS_IF([test -n "$cs_prog_cxx_visibility_inlines_hidden"], [$1], [$2])]) + + + +#------------------------------------------------------------------------------ +# CS_VISIBILITY_FLAG_HIDDEN([LANGUAGE], [CACHE-VAR], [ACTION-IF-SUPPORTED], +# [ACTION-IF-NOT-SUPPORTED]) +# Check if setting default symbol visibilty to "hidden" is supported.
